Lovely restored country cottage situated between St Cernin and Pleaux - Auvergne (15). This stone cottage dates back to 1885 but has been restored to a high standard, including a new roof, flooring and insulation. Accommodation comprises a large living room; bedroom; bathroom and a farmhouse kitchen with fully fitted units, breakfast bar, fireplace and exposed beams. A staircase leads from the kitchen to the full height attic - perfect for adding another 2 or 3 bedrooms and alongside the house is a further room - currently used as an office by the vendors. Externally there are landscaped gardens of some 2400m² with long distance southerly views and space for a swimming pool; a garage; a store for garden equipment and gravelled parking for 3 cars. This is a really nice property situated in truly beautiful countryside, yet in easy reach of Salers, Mauriac and Aurillac. Air links to the Uk are available through Rodez, Limoges and, from 2008, Brive - so this once quiet backwater of France is getting a lot of attention from home buyers wanting something special for realistic money.
